Camels Hump
United States > Vermont > Chittenden County > Huntington
The summit of Camel's Hump is home to 10 acres (4 ha) of alpine tundra vegetation. Mount Mansfield
United States > Vermont > Chittenden County > Underhill
Mount Mansfield is the highest mountain in Vermont, reaching an elevation of 4,393 feet (1,339 m) above sea level.
